The purpose of this page is to identify those communities that are closest to Carpenter, on a County-by-County basis. To explain further, let's use the example from the Genealogy Helper Page for Carpenter:
We have great-grandparents who lived in a small community in the southwest corner of their home county. During their lives, most doctors were in the next county to the west. Almost all of the nearby churches and cemeteries were in the county to the south.
When doing our research, we make it a practice to expand our search by looking in neighboring counties in addition to the county in which they lived: their home county contained property and probate records; the county to the west contained birth and death records; the county to the south contained their burial records. If we hadn't checked the neighboring counties, we would have missed many valuable sources of information.
